NAME

       shishi_safe_verify - API function

SYNOPSIS

       #include <shishi.h>

       int shishi_safe_verify(Shishi_safe * safe, Shishi_key * key);

ARGUMENTS

       Shishi_safe * safe
                   safe as allocated by shishi_safe().

       Shishi_key * key
                   key for session, used to verify checksum.

DESCRIPTION

       Verify  checksum  in  KRB-SAFE.   Note  that  this follows RFC 1510bis and is incompatible with RFC 1510,
       although presumably few implementations use the RFC1510 algorithm.

RETURN VALUE

       Returns SHISHI_OK iff successful, SHISHI_SAFE_BAD_KEYTYPE  if  an  incompatible  key  type  is  used,  or
       SHISHI_SAFE_VERIFY_FAILED if the actual verification failed.
